Animal Crossing: New Horizons Revived with Exciting Updates
After four years, Animal Crossing: New Horizons is set for a remarkable revival with the upcoming Switch 2 Edition. The new content update promises a Resort Hotel and a collaboration with Lego, which could attract both new and returning players. However, the return of classic Nintendo titles is limited to Switch Online subscribers, possibly alienating some fans.
